The advantages of frequent trader share dealing services
When you open a stock trading account, you generally have to pay a fixed fee each time you make a trade. This is typically around £12 - £20 depending on which service you use.
If you trade shares or other investments on a regular basis you can soon end up paying a small fortune in fees.
That’s why it can be worth considering the cheap share dealing account benefits offered by a ‘frequent trader’ service.
These services offer a significantly cheaper price per trade if you make more than a certain number of trades per month or per quarter.
To benefit, you typically have to be making 10-15 trades per quarter, although some services offer even lower fees if you make over 20-25 trades per month.
Finding the right frequent trader share dealing services
When you are looking for the best service for you, it’s important that you don’t simply look at the ‘frequent trader price’. You should also consider other criteria such as:
- Whether the company offers share dealing online and on mobile telephones. Many firms are now online stockbrokers making it even easier to trade regularly
- What the minimum number of trades it is to qualify for the lower ‘frequent trader’ price. Make sure you will make at least as many trades as is required to benefit from the lower rate
- Whether any additional fees are charged for each trade
- Whether you pay any annual fee to the dealing service
- Whether the company has a ‘virtual portfolio’ so you can simulate the performance of your investment holdings online
The best share dealing accounts share many of the above features as well as offering a competitive price for each trade that you make.
